SCHEDULE 2 COMMISSIONERS – SUPPLEMENTARY PROVISIONS
Tenure of offices
1
F1(1)
Subject to the following provisions of this paragraph, the President and the full-time chairmen of social security appeal tribunals, medical appeal tribunals and disability appeal tribunals shall hold and vacate office in accordance with the terms of their appointment.

F6(5)
Neither the President nor any full-time chairman shall either directly or indirectly practise as a barrister or solicitor or as an agent for a solicitor.
(6)
Nothing in sub-paragraph (2) F7. . .above or in paragraphs 6 to 7A of Schedule 10 to the 1975 Act (which relate to pensions for Commissioners) shall apply to a person by virtue of his appointment in pursuance of section 50(2) above.
